WHAT DOES THE ABBREVIATION dx STAND FOR?
Digital applied is our world. Here “d” stands for digital. Taking a closer look at the logo, the “d” appears as a “c”. It stands for customer and consumer experience. Because every day, without exception, Henkel dx Ventures focuses on our customers and consumers. The “x” has several meanings. Henkel dx Ventures is all about digital experience. It brings together digital experts, explorers, extrapreneurs, who exponential impact. Last but not least, the unit is characterized by a curiosity that aims to explore the unknown “x” which comes its way.

Logo

Our logo is the ambassador of our brand. It is one of our key identifiers in our brand identity and therefore cannot be altered in any way.

Logo
The logo is composed of the dx wordmark in combination with a smaller Henkel wordmark. To make it more legible, this combination should only be used when the dimension allows good readability of the Henkel wordmark as well as the addition “ventures” in small letters. Use the logo in combination with the Henkel wordmark in a minimum size of 45 pixels. The text version “Henkel dx Ventures” can be used as an alternative to the logo if the logo cannot be displayed in sufficient size and legibility. Use of the logo is permitted in black or white only. Any use of a colored logo is prohibited.

Text version
In all copy texts “Henkel dx Ventures” constitutes the valid version.

Colors

Henkel‘s primary colors are red and white. These are complemented by a range of additional colors.

Primary Colors
Henkel dx Ventures focuses on a reduced color palette to ensure a distinctive and unique visual look and feel. 
Henkel dx Ventures uses warm grey and white as its primary colors. These are complimented by the accent color bright mint and dark lilac.

WARM GREY

CMYK 15/14/14/0
RGB 222/215/214
HEX #DED7D6

 

Henkel-dx-Ventures_Colors-white

Accent Colors
Henkel dx Ventures employs two characteristic accent colors: bright mint and dark lilac. These cater to the distinctive look but create visible ties to the overarching Henkel brand and its progressive colors. They may only be combined with the grey tone.

BRIGHT MINT

CMYK 40/0/40/0
RGB 162/236/186
HEX #A2ECBA

 

DARK LILAC

CMYK 79/100/0/0
RGB 105/0/140
HEX #69008C

Typography

Our Henkel corporate design defines the font set for both internal and external applications.

Segoe UI
Segoe UI is defined as the standard font family for both print and digital applications. It is a standard system typeface.

Henkel GT Flexa
As a variation, GT Flexa may be used for events or special purposes. Segoe UI should, however, remain the standard font for all communication collaterals. Find more information about the font download in the chapter Typography.

Image-SegoeUI
Image-Henkel-GT-Flexa

On white backgrounds

On warm grey backgrounds

Toplines
Toplines, set in bold font styles, are optional. On white backgrounds, capital letters must be used.

Headlines
When set in black, headlines have the greatest visual impact. They can be used either against a warm grey backdrop, focusing on the origin of the Henkel dx Ventures’ colors, or against a pure white background which signifies its provenance from the Henkel brand. This principle of duality should always be applied in headlines. In either headline variety, color accents are not permitted.

Subheadline
Subheadlines add depth to the exposition of the headline’s topic or they serve as an introduction the next stanza. Therefore, the positioning of the subheadline, set in semilight font style, varies. The application of white or warm grey background further indicates this. 

Copy Text
Copy text is set in black and the column width is variable.

Quotes
When entering quotes, the quotation marks can function as color accents: mint on white background and lilac on grey are permissible. The hierarchy of typography as shown here applies to all available Henkel dx Ventures font styles.

Imagery

The Henkel dx Ventures’ imagery reflects what the brand represents and the way it sees and impacts the world around it.

Every image composition is based on two key parameters: content and style. While “content“ defines what the Henkel dx Ventures imagery depicts, “style“ specifies the formal parameters which guarantee a recognizable look-and-feel for the imagery as a whole.

Key content imagery
There are four main content areas in the imagery which are based on the Henkel dx Ventures brand positioning:

1. START-UP MINDS

2. PLAYING AT THE DIGITAL FOREFRONT

3. DIGITAL COLLABORATION

In all of these images, human interaction constitutes the pivotal element. They portray teams working together or depict individuals who focus on a specific challenge, interact with their environment or with digital devices. It abstains from using shallow or generic imagery whenever possible. The general mood of the pictures can vary but should always carry a positive connotation.

4. CREATIVE IMAGERY
Images that do not focus on the interaction of people, accompany them in a slightly futuristic, digitally enhanced setting. They display an environment that has a degree of abstraction as well as colorful lighting which establishes a very special, creative atmosphere.

Layout System
Building Modules

The Henkel dx Ventures layout complies with the Henkel brand layout system which is based on building modules. These are units of spacing which provide a flexible pattern that lets you accurately position all layout elements.

Henkel-dx-Ventures-BM1
The size of the building module depends on the format.
Henkel-dx-Ventures-BM3
Minimum distance between design elements: 2 building modules.
Henkel-dx-Ventures-BM2
Distance between format border and layout area: 2 building modules
Henkel-dx-Ventures-BM4
The building modules determine the minimum distances between all elements.
